Traditional IQ tests were built by Western academics in the early 20th century. They assumed everyone shared the same vocabulary, read the same books, and absorbed the same cultural references. For decades, this worked fine for the people those tests were designed for. For everyone else, it created a systematic disadvantage that has nothing to do with intelligence.

In 1936, British psychologist John C. Raven tried something different: shapes instead of words. His Progressive Matrices test presents visual patterns with missing elements. Find what completes the pattern. No language required. No cultural knowledge assumed. Just raw cognitive processing power.

Nearly 90 years later, Raven's approach remains among the most respected methods for measuring what scientists call fluid intelligence--your ability to solve novel problems without relying on prior knowledge.

The Hidden Bias in Traditional Testing

Consider these actual items from classic IQ tests:

  1. "What is the capital of Bolivia?" Tests geography knowledge, not reasoning
  2. "Complete: Bread is to butter as coffee is to ___" Assumes Western dietary patterns
  3. "What should you do if you find a wallet on the street?" Has culturally specific "correct" answers

A native English speaker with a college education breezes through these. But struggling with them indicates different educational exposure, not lower intelligence.

The Diana Case: When Testing Fails

In 1970, a nine-year-old Mexican-American girl named Diana changed American education policy. Administered an IQ test in English--her second language--she scored low enough to be placed in a class for "mentally retarded" students. When retested in Spanish with non-verbal components, her scores jumped dramatically.

Diana's case became a landmark lawsuit. The Diana v. State Board of Education consent decree established that children cannot be placed in special education based on tests given in languages other than their primary language. The case revealed what researchers had suspected: verbal IQ tests systematically underestimate the cognitive ability of non-native English speakers.

Raymond Cattell formalized this insight in 1963 by splitting intelligence into two components. Crystallized intelligence (Gc) is what you know: vocabulary, facts, learned procedures. It accumulates throughout life. Fluid intelligence (Gf) is how well you think: pattern recognition, abstract reasoning, novel problem-solving. It is less dependent on education and more connected to raw cognitive processing.

Culture-fair tests target fluid intelligence because Gf predicts learning potential better than accumulated knowledge. When you measure someone's Gf accurately, you see what they can achieve, not just what they have already achieved.

Why Raven's Matrices Dominates

The test is almost absurdly simple in concept. You see a 3x3 grid of shapes with one cell empty. Pick which of 6-8 options completes the pattern. No words. No cultural references.

But do not mistake simple for easy.

The patterns become progressively more complex, requiring test-takers to track multiple rules simultaneously. By the final items, even highly intelligent individuals are challenged. The test discriminates effectively across the full IQ range, from 70 to 145.

What makes Raven's distinctive is its g-factor loading. The g-factor is the underlying cognitive ability that predicts performance across all mental tasks. Different tests measure g with varying purity. Early researchers like Spearman considered Raven's "perhaps the best of all non-verbal tests of g," though recent bifactor analyses suggest its relationship with general intelligence is more complex than originally believed.

Cross-Cultural Validation

A test-taker from Tokyo, Nairobi, or Buenos Aires should be able to demonstrate their intelligence as validly as someone from Boston or London. Does Raven's deliver on this promise?

The evidence is substantial but nuanced. A 2009 meta-analysis by Brouwers and colleagues examined 798 samples from 45 countries with over 244,000 participants. They found that while country-level indicators like educational access affected scores, the test's core structure remained consistent across cultures. A 2015 cross-temporal meta-analysis in Intelligence journal expanded this to 734 samples across 48 countries spanning 64 years.

The factor structure remained broadly consistent across cultures, suggesting the test measures similar cognitive processes everywhere. Predictive validity for academic and occupational outcomes was generally equivalent across cultural groups, though not universally so.

This matters within the United States too. Culture-fair testing provides more accurate assessments for first-generation immigrants, non-native English speakers, individuals from under-resourced educational backgrounds, and people with language-based learning differences like dyslexia.

Beyond Language Bias

Language is the most obvious bias in traditional testing, but it is not the only one. Three other forms of bias compromise cognitive assessment.

Content bias embeds cultural assumptions into questions. "Which of these is most different: Apple, Orange, Banana, Potato?" assumes Western food categorization. In cultures that group foods by preparation method or growing conditions rather than botanical classification, the "correct" answer becomes arbitrary.

Stereotype threat is subtler but equally damaging. Research by psychologist Claude Steele demonstrated that awareness of negative stereotypes impairs test performance. When test-takers believe a test measures something their group is "supposed" to be bad at, their performance suffers--sometimes dramatically. Culture-fair tests reduce stereotype threat by removing obvious cultural content that activates these associations.

Socioeconomic bias creates correlation between test scores and parental wealth. Children who grow up with books, intellectual conversation, and enrichment activities develop larger vocabularies and broader knowledge bases. This does not mean they are more intelligent. It means they have had more opportunities to develop crystallized intelligence. Culture-fair tests bypass this by measuring processing ability rather than accumulated knowledge.

The Honest Limitations

No test is perfect. Culture-fair assessments have limitations you should understand.

Culture-fair tests do not measure crystallized knowledge (your vocabulary, education, and expertise), emotional intelligence, creativity, domain expertise, or motivation. These factors matter for career success. A culture-fair IQ test tells you about your cognitive processing ability, but success requires more than raw brainpower.

Even the most carefully designed culture-fair tests cannot eliminate all cultural influence. Some cultures emphasize standardized testing more than others. Even abstract patterns may have subtle cultural associations. Cultural attitudes toward testing may affect engagement and effort.

The goal of culture-fair testing is not to pretend culture does not exist. It is to separate what you have learned from how well you can learn.

These effects are small compared to verbal tests--but not zero. Like all cognitive tests, Raven's-style assessments also show modest improvement with practice. This does not mean the test is invalid; it means that familiarity with the format provides a small advantage (typically 3-5 points).
